具有谐波抑制的小型化混合环耦合器设计

         

摘要

提出一种具有谐波抑制的小型化混合环耦合器.采用T型结构代替7λ6混合环中的每一段λ6传输线,以显著减小混合环的尺寸;并且通过T型结构中的并联开路枝节引入带外传输零点,实现针对三次谐波的抑制作用.为验证理论的正确性,设计了一个中心工作频率为1 GHz的小型化混合环,并给出电磁仿真和实物测试结果.测试结果表明,所设计的混合环在保持3 dB耦合器工作特性的同时,在三次谐波附近插入衰减大于30 dB,实现了良好的谐波抑制功能.此外,该混合环的尺寸仅为传统混合环耦合器的34.2%,具有广阔的应用前景.%A miniaturized rat-race coupler with harmonic suppression function is proposed,in which the T-type structure re-places each λ 6 transmission line in 7λ 6 rat-race loop to reduce the dimension of the rat-race loop,and the out-of-band trans-mission zero is introduced through the parallel open-circuit stub in T-type structure to suppress the third harmonic. In order to verify the validity of the theory,a miniaturized rat-race loop is designed,whose central working frequency is 1 GHz. The results of material object test and electromagnetic simulation are given. The test results show that the rat-race loop has perfect harmonic suppression function,and its insertion attenuation near the third harmonic is higher than 30 dB while the working characteristic of the coupler maintains at 3 dB. The dimension of the proposed rat-race coupler is 34.2% of the traditional rat-race coupler. The coupler has broad application prospect.
